Scripture at Sunrise 9.10.2012

Sunday Morning| Pastor Steve Wainright
Listen to Morning Audio: “What did you come here for?” | Luke 7:24-35

When John’s messengers had gone, Jesus began to speak to the crowds concerning John: “What did you go out into the wilderness to see? A reed shaken by the wind? Luke 7:24

The same question Jesus asked this crowd could be asked of us today: What did you come here for this morning? Hopefully it was to hear the Word of God proclaimed. God reveals Himself through His Word!

Scripture at Sunrise 9.3.2012

Sunday Morning| Pastor Steve Wainright
Listen to Morning Audio: “Doubts” | Luke 7:18-23

“Though the fig tree should not blossom, nor fruit be on the vines, the produce of the olive fail and the fields yield no food, the flock be cut off from the fold and there be no herd in the stalls, yet I will rejoice in the LORD; I will take joy in the God of my salvation.” -Habakkuk 3:17-18

Adverse situations often bring doubts because we lose sight of the bigger picture–that God is sovereign and in control, working all things together for our good.

The best way to get doubts resolved? Go to God’s Word!

Scripture at Sunrise 8.27.2012

Sunday Evening | Pastor Steve Wainright | Joshua 22:1-34 | Listen
“For He Himself is our peace, who has made us both one and has broken down in His flesh the dividing wall of hostility.” -Ephesians 2:14

Since Christ is our peace, we can pursue peace with others. Seek peace by talking it out and listening. Don’t ever assume what someone else is thinking or their motives.

Scripture at Sunrise 8.6.2012

Sunday Evening | Pastor Steve Wainright | Luke 6:43-45 | Listen
“For no good tree bears bad fruit, nor again does a bad tree bear good fruit, for each tree is known by its own fruit. For figs are not gathered from thornbushes, nor are grapes picked from a bramble bush. The good person out of the good treasure of his heart produces good, and the evil person out of his evil treasure produces evil, for out of the abundance of the heart his mouth speaks.” -Luke 6:43-45

A bad tree can’t just decide to start producing good fruit. There must be an inward change. You must be born again! The root produces the fruit.

What you talk about the most is what you treasure the most. So, what consistently comes out of your mouth?
